When can I expect good weather in Cuajiniquil?
Planning for the weather is a good way to make your trip to Cuajiniquil relaxing and enjoyable, especially when you're splurging. The hottest months are usually March and April, with an average temperature of 27°C, while the coldest months are December and January, with an average of 26°C. The rainiest months in Cuajiniquil are October, September, June and August, with each month seeing an average of 390 mm of rainfall.
